The Barbara Swartz Annual Lecture is a free event open to the public in honor of the life and memory of Barbara Swartz. Each year, we feature speakers who offer engaging presentations on all aspects of the Medical Aid in Dying field. For 2025, we are pleased to offer a virtual program featuring Thad Pope, one of the world’s foremost experts on the law and ethics of MAiD, as well as a firsthand account of a loved one’s planned, peaceful death from Carol Abolafia, the daughter of Barbara Goodfriend, a MAiD recipient. Our focus will be on setting the record straight on the principles of MAiD, the bioethical tenets, and other basic information so that all New Yorkers can advocate for the passage of legislation in the New York State Assembly.
